Join our team as a Senior Facilities Engineer, where you’ll provide technical expertise and hands-on leadership to ensure our plant’s infrastructure and equipment operate seamlessly. With a focus on injection molding and automation, you’ll play a pivotal role in supporting cutting-edge production processes. **Position** Senior Facilities Engineer (2nd or 3rd Shift) **Location** USA, Louisville, KY **How You'll Create Possibilities** As the Senior Facilities Engineer, you will: + **Lead Plant Support:** Be the go-to expert for plant infrastructure systems, including power, water, air, lighting, and gas, as well as manufacturing equipment. + **Optimize Operations:** Oversee the efficient operation of facility systems like lighting, compressors, chillers, and cooling towers, ensuring minimal downtime. + **Manage Utilities:** Own the plant’s utility budget, tracking usage and implementing cost-control strategies. + **Troubleshoot & Innovate:** Identify recurring challenges, troubleshoot equipment issues, and develop innovative solutions to enhance productivity. + **Collaborate Across Teams:** Foster strong relationships with the Maintenance team, promoting accountability and shared success. + **Document Success:** Use our eAM system to record field service reports, maintenance activities, and action plans for long-term solutions. + **Drive Excellence:** Lead Level 2 diagnostics, support TPM initiatives, and partner with cross-functional teams to design and implement infrastructure improvements. **What You'll Bring to Our Team** + **Education & Experience:** Bachelor’s Degree in Mechanical/Industrial Engineering **OR** equivalent hands-on expertise, with at least 5 years in facilities management, maintenance, or mechanical engineering. + **Technical Expertise:** A foundation in electrical, mechanical, and structural systems, plus familiarity with machining processes like milling, welding, and grinding. + **Problem-Solving Mastery:** Exceptional root cause analysis skills paired with mechanical aptitude. + **Leadership Skills:** Proven ability to inspire, communicate, and build cohesive teams. + **Project Management:** Demonstrated experience in managing complex projects with long-term planning. + **Tech Savvy:** Solid computer skills, including Microsoft Office and PLC programming, and strong troubleshooting skills for automation and robotics. + **Process Improvement Focus:** Experience with Lean and Six Sigma methodologies. **Why Join Us?** + Be part of an innovative team driving manufacturing excellence. + Work with advanced technologies in automation and robotics. + Thrive in a collaborative and growth-focused environment. + Competitive compensation and shift flexibility. **Apply today and engineer your future with us!** **Our Culture** Our work is centered on our People and Culture as reflected in our Zero Distance philosophy and we recognize the importance of reaffirming our commitment to inclusion and diversity (I&D).
